Speaker: Clarence Eugene Wayne (Boston University)
Title: Dynamical Systems and the two-dimensional Navier-Stokes Equations
Abstract: Two-dimensional fluid flows exhibit a variety of coherent structures such as vortices and dipoles which can often serve as organizing centers for the flow. These coherent structures can, in turn, sometimes be associated with the existence of special geometrical structures in the phase space of the equations and in these cases the evolution of the flow can be studied with the aid of dynamical systems theory.
